Edit: what an unusual choice to create graphics in TIC80 and to export them, does that have an advantage I don't know about? I'm curious :-)
@Wouter52 Thanks for the feedback! The font menu is from Dafont. The ingame font is drawn by me. Regarding the export from tic80: I'm not an artist and I found very easy to draw 8x8 sprites with limited colors. The tic80 is perfect for that. I understand for the download but I wanted to use Monogame for this one and it doesn't support web.
